117.info
人生若只如初见

标签:beanutils

如何用beanutils进行深拷贝

在Java中使用BeanUtils进行深拷贝,可以使用BeanUtils.copyProperties()方法。该方法可以将一个对象的属性值复制到另一个对象中,实现深拷贝的效果。
下面是...

阅读(184) beanutils

beanutils支持泛型操作吗

BeanUtils 是 Apache Commons BeanUtils 库提供的一个工具类,主要用于 JavaBean 之间属性的复制、赋值等操作。它本身并不直接支持泛型操作,但是可以通过一些特...

阅读(23) beanutils

为什么说beanutils是开发神器

BeanUtils 是一个开发神器,因为它简化了 JavaBean 之间的属性复制和转换操作。开发人员可以使用 BeanUtils 轻松地从一个 JavaBean 复制属性到另一个 JavaBean,...

阅读(102) beanutils

beanutils与反射机制的关系

BeanUtils是Apache Commons项目中的一个工具类库,提供了一组用于操作JavaBean的工具方法。其中包括通过反射机制来实现对JavaBean的操作,例如获取和设置属性值、...

阅读(29) beanutils

beanutils处理空值的策略是什么

BeanUtils处理空值的策略是根据源对象的属性值是否为null来决定是否将其复制到目标对象中。如果源对象的属性值为null,则不会进行复制操作,目标对象的对应属性值...

阅读(55) beanutils

为何beanutils在项目中如此重要

BeanUtils 在项目中如此重要的原因有以下几点: 简化代码:BeanUtils 提供了一种简洁和易用的方式来操作 JavaBean 对象,可以避免开发人员编写大量重复的代码,提...

阅读(183) beanutils

beanutils可以提高开发效率吗

是的,Apache BeanUtils是一个Java类库,它提供了一组工具类和方法,可以帮助开发人员简化JavaBean对象的操作。使用BeanUtils可以方便地进行JavaBean对象的属性复...

阅读(112) beanutils

如何使用beanutils简化数据复制

使用BeanUtils可以很方便地进行数据复制,以下是一个简单的示例: 导入BeanUtils包: import org.apache.commons.beanutils.BeanUtils; 创建源对象和目标对象: c...

阅读(155) beanutils

如何扩展beanutils功能

要扩展BeanUtils功能,可以通过自定义转换器或者扩展BeanUtils类来实现。以下是两种方法的示例: 自定义转换器:
可以实现Converter接口来自定义转换器,然...

阅读(135) beanutils

beanutils和Apache Commons的关系

Apache Commons是一个由Apache软件基金会提供的开源项目,它提供了一系列通用的Java工具类库。BeanUtils是Apache Commons项目中的一个子项目,它提供了一组工具类...

阅读(121) beanutils